Dreams

by Kat Bayley

In my whole life I never once dreamed
about the too-sweet confection of a
scalloped-edged, melt-in-your-mouth,
wedding-cake dress.
Instead I floated though a fantasy of
barefoot linen;
we would invite your friend the ocean
and my friend the wind
and, with fingers tightly tangled,
raise our cheeks for the
congratulatory kiss from
both of the guests.
